Regency Development Group Launches La Maré’s Bay Villa Collection

The condos are equivalent to single-family homes in terms of square footage but are located in a building that allows Bay Harbor home living.

The limited Bay Villa Collection by La Maré is set to transform the standard of condominium living in Bay Harbor Islands. Chicago-based Regency Development Group will launch this three-unit collection, priced at $8 million each.

Located in the heart of Bay Harbor, the Bay Villa Collection at La Maré is a unique offering that allows condo owners to enjoy the best of both worlds. These units, which act as single-family homes, provide access to La Maré’s world-class amenities. The Bay Villas, which are ultra-exclusive with only three units, boast four bedrooms, four bathrooms, and a powder room, spanning 5,128 square feet. Each Bay Villa offers stairs leading directly to the lower-level pool deck, where a private pool, summer kitchen, and backyard space await. Like other La Maré units, the Bay Villas offers large living areas, generous closets (including his and her closets in the owner’s suite), and ample storage spaces. The kitchens have stone countertops and top-of-the-line Miele appliances, such as a coffee system and wine fridge. The primary bathrooms feature dual showers, deep soaking tubs, and elegant Italian fixtures by Antonio Lupi. To top it all off, wrap-around balconies enhance the stunning bay views and impeccable finishes of the Bay Villas.

La Maré, situated at 9927 and 9781 East Bay Harbor Drive, boasts two exclusive collections of condos – the Regency and Signature Collections. The Regency Collection comprises 33 units spread over eight stories, featuring two to four bedrooms and spanning 1,600 to 4,300 square feet. On the other hand, the Signature Collection showcases nine luxurious units that boast three and four bedrooms, ranging from 2,200 to 4,300 square feet. The visionary Kobi Karp has designed the vertical tropical luxury villas at La Maré. At the same time, the acclaimed Debora Aguiar, known for her work on the renowned 1 Hotel South Beach, leads the interior design team to create spaces that exude sophistication and timeless beauty.
